  • Patent number: 10046733
    Abstract: A belt retractor for a safety belt, having a belt reel for winding or unwinding the safety belt, and a belt force limiting installation which comprises a first and second torsion bar for limiting belt force. The belt retractor has a free-wheeling transmission which operates depending on the rotation angle and which after activation of the belt force limiting installation initially leaves the second torsion bar so as to be inactive, while the first torsion bar for limiting belt force is already being twisted, and the free-wheeling transmission activates the second torsion bar as soon as the free-wheeling transmission has been rotated about a predefined maximum free-wheeling rotation angle.

  • Publication number: 20170343246
    Abstract: There is provided refrigeration system (1) and method for remote cooling of a thermal load having a first portion (27) and a second portion (25). The system comprises a cold source (4) having a first cooling stage (5) and a second cooling stage (6), the temperature of the first cooling stage being higher than the temperature of the second cooling stage. The system also comprises a cryogen circuit for circulation of a cryogen flow in a closed cycle, the closed cycle being thermally coupled to the cold source. The system further comprises a compressor (7) for compressing and circulating the cryogen flow in the cryogen circuit.

  • Publication number: 20150192116
    Abstract: A pump (10) for circulating a cryogenic coolant, comprising: a cylinder housing (14); a piston (16) received in said cylinder housing (14) for reciprocating in said cylinder housing (14) between a first death center position (18) and a second death center position (20), said first death center position (18) and said second death center position (20) defining a compression chamber (22) therebetween; an outlet (34) for said compression chamber (22); and an inlet (36) formed in a wall (24) of said cylinder housing (14) at a position between said first death center position (18) and said second death center position (20); wherein said inlet (36) is adapted to establish a fluid connection between said compression chamber (22) and a coolant reservoir (40; 76).

  • Patent number: 4888764
    Abstract: Transmission-reception equipment for a bus system and for handling access collision of subscriber stations connected dc-free in a bus system preferably constructed with a shielded twisted-pair cable. The transmission-reception equipment of the subscriber stations at their transmission sides, has a difference bus transmitter unlocked for only a fraction of a bit time span and thereby outputting a difference voltage pulse of one the other operational sign but placed in a quiescent condition in the remaining part of every bit time span. At the reception side of the subscriber stations, two difference bus receivers are connected to the bus signal conductors, oppositely in comparison to one another, and a bi-stable RS flip-flop has its inputs connected to outputs of the difference bus receivers.

  • Patent number: 4881244
    Abstract: Transmission-reception equipment for a bus system guarantees a reliable response of all bus receivers in a bus system preferably constructed with a shielded twisted-pair cable and having a greater length and/or higher bit rate than prior art systems. The stations are coupled to the bus system via a repeater having a primary winding and a secondary winding having the same number of turns. Two bus transmitters are connected parallel to one another and are respectively connected to the primary winding halves separated by a resistor. The bus reception equipment is connected to a series circuit of the two primary winding halves, whereas the secondary winding is connected to the signal conductors of the bus system. A voltage doubling achieved in the transmission direction is thereby not cancelled in the reception direction.
